Take a look at the following titles:

Kanojo wa Sore o Gaman Dekinai (IWASHITA Shigeyuki)
The female lead doesn't really bully the male lead, but she's sufficiently aggressive in her advances to make him distressed.

Henshin Ganbo by NisiOisin/ MIYOKAWA Masaru
This one-shot should be right up your alley. Short and charming.

IGARASHI Ran's Hoozuki-san Chi no Aneki
A 4-koma about a high-school student who gets horribly teased and bullied by his older stepsister for his sister complex. The series may be ecchi but not in the traditional sense for the sister is the one who knows her female assets and uses them to trip her brother up. As long as you stay away from the sequel, there shouldn't be a problem with the ecchi content.

Maybe you could try a genre search including tags like Female Dominance, Character Who Bullies the They Love or Teasing Protagonist
